JT’s ‘OKAY’ Goes Platinum In U.S., Surpasses 1 Million Units Sold After Going Gold In January
JT’s solo hit “OKAY” has officially gone platinum in the U.S., selling over 1 million units, according to the latest Chart Data report.
The milestone follows the track’s gold certification in January 2025, marking a major achievement for the City Girls rapper as she continues to carve her own lane.
The catchy anthem has resonated with fans across platforms, fueling streaming numbers and radio play. A remix with Jeezy also helped pushed the record.
JT has teased more solo material on the way, and with “OKAY” now certified platinum, anticipation is high for what’s next as her latest single, “Ran Out” continues to light up TikTok.
